Jet - Benchtop Air Filtration Unit

Jet now provides a benchtop, but you can hang it as well, air filtration unit. What’s nice is that it includes a remote control.

The new JET AFS-400 Air Filtration unit can either be hung from the ceiling by four hooks to save shop space or be used as benchtop. This little powerhouse cleans and circulates air in a 20’ x 20’ x 8’ shop, 7 cycles per hour to provide you with a cleaner, healthier shop environment. Three speeds 260, 362, and 409 CFM allow you to choose the most efficient air filtration for your shop. The remote control with built-in timer settings for 2, 4 and 8 hours will shut off automatically at the end of the designated time, cleaning the air in your shop even while you are away.

The Splinter - Super car of wood composites

North Carolina State University currently has an active project in which they are building a high performance super car using wood composites. How much of it is wood? Well, the entire body is made from weaving strips of wood laminates. Joe Harmon is the designer and creator of this concept car and probably has a lot of splinters to count for given the enormous size of this project!

Kreg - Quick Change Drill set

For those that use Kreg Pocket Screws, or quite sure it would work with other pocket screw guides as well, Kreg has introduced a quick change system for your drill that provides everything you need to drill and screw.

This one simple kit provides everything you need to switch from drilling Pocket-Holes to driving Pocket-Screws, in just seconds. Components include an innovative Quick Change Chuck, a 6” #2 Square Driver, and the all new 3/8” Hex-Shank Pocket-Hole Drill Bit – including allen wrench and depth collar.

Milwaukee - Digital Inspection Camera

Now here is something that I’ve dreamed of for years… and knew they existed in movies but for renovations? So many times I’ve wanted to see what the hell was behind this old house, cracks in walls, wood or metal beam? Wires? Insulation? … and always covered by that messy sheet rock that I really don’t want to remove if it’s just to verify something. Now you simply drill a small hole and presto! Gotta get one, gotta…

With advanced digital imaging technology and a 2.4” high-resolution color LCD display, the Digital Inspection Camera provides a crystal clear picture of tough to reach places such as inside pipes, drains and equipment and behind walls. Optimal image quality and control is achieved via an exclusive Image Zoom (2x) feature and LED brightness control. Equipped with a durable, detachable, 3’ water-tight flexible cable and a small camera head, the Digital Inspection Camera fits through holes as small a 3/4” and gets into, under and around tight spaces.

Bosch - Self-Feed hole drill bits

Bosch, always actively improving on the tool and accessory line is has vamped up their self-feed bits offering 13 sizes from 1″ to 4-5/8″. What’s great with these are the replaceable and can be sharpened for longer use.

These high-speed steel bits are engineered with precision hardened cutting edges, including the chip lifter and cutting spurs that can be re-sharpened to maximize bit life. With larger holes, users need more chip removal and Bosch’s 3-5/8” and 4-5/8” bits feature a double chip lifter for optimal removal.
